Veneer sheets and sheets for plywood and other wood sawn lengthwise, sliced or peeled, of a thickness not exceeding 6 mm, of non-coniferous wood

CPC v2.1 Code: 31512

About veneer sheets and sheets for plywood and other wood sawn lengthwise, sliced or peeled, of a thickness not exceeding 6 mm, of non-coniferous wood

cpc code 31512 covers the production of veneer sheets and sheets for plywood and other wood sawn lengthwise, sliced or peeled, of a thickness not exceeding 6 mm, of non-coniferous wood. This industry plays a crucial role in the global wood processing and furniture manufacturing sectors, providing essential raw materials for a wide range of products. The demand for these veneer sheets is driven by the growing construction and interior design industries, as well as the need for high-quality wood-based products across various applications.

Production process

The production of veneer sheets and sheets for plywood under cpc code 31512 typically involves several key steps. First, non-coniferous logs are procured and prepared for the slicing or peeling process. The logs are then either sliced lengthwise using specialized veneer slicers or peeled using rotary peeling machines to create thin, uniform sheets. These sheets are then dried, trimmed, and graded based on quality and thickness, ensuring they meet the required specifications for various end-uses.

Production inputs

The main inputs required for the production of veneer sheets and sheets for plywood under cpc code 31512 include non-coniferous logs, which serve as the primary raw material. Additionally, specialized machinery such as veneer slicers, rotary peelers, and drying equipment are essential for the production process. Other inputs may include adhesives, coatings, and various tools and equipment used in the wood processing and manufacturing operations.

Production outputs

The primary outputs of the industry covered by cpc code 31512 are the veneer sheets and sheets for plywood, which are then consumed by various downstream industries. These sheets are used in the production of 31320 Plywood, veneered panels and similar laminated wood, 31392 Builders' joinery and carpentry, of wood, and a wide range of furniture and interior design products. The industry's outputs also contribute to the manufacturing of 31411 Seats, 31412 Parts of furniture, and other wood-based products.
